Holker Close is in Lancaster and in Lancaster district. LA1 5UW is located in the Marsh elect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Lancaster and Fleetwood. This postcode has been in use since 1985-10-01.

Partnership Status

Across the UK, the average relationship status breakdown is roughly 44% married, 38% single, 9% divorced, 6% widowed, and 2% separated.

In the immediate vicinity of LA1 5UW there is a very large concentration of residents that are married - 65.3% of the resident population. In contrast, the average marriage rate across the census is about 44%.

Areas with a high percentage of married residents are typically suburban neighborhoods, towns with good schools and family-friendly amenities, and regions with affordable, spacious housing options. Additionally, such areas can be popular among retirees.

Education and Qualifications

During the 2021 census, the educational qualifications of residents across the UK were as follows: 18.2% had no qualifications, 9.6% had 1-4 GCSEs, 13.4% had 5 or more GCSEs and 1-2 A/AS Levels, 16.9% had 2 or more A Levels, 33.8% held a degree (or equivalent), and 5.4% had completed an apprenticeship.

In the area around LA1 5UW this area, 4.8% of residents have no qualifications. This is significantly lower than the UK average of 18.2%. This area stands out for its high percentage of residents with higher education degree or similar. The UK average is 33.8%, while in this area it is 55.2%.

Safety

Is Holker Close Street dangerous?

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Holker Close was 34.8 per 1,000 residents, which is 87.8% lower than the Castle average. The most reported crime type was Violence and sexual offences.

Holker Close has the 8th lowest crime rate of 35 local areas in Castle and the 121st lowest crime rate of 477 local areas in Lancaster .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 10.5 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has fallen by about -31.7%.
